What is the difference between Remote Product Strategy vs Remote Product Management?

AspectRemote Product StrategyRemote Product Management
Primary FocusDefining product vision, long-term strategy, and market positioningOverseeing product development, execution, and lifecycle management
Required SkillsMarket analysis, strategic planning, stakeholder communicationProject management, cross-functional coordination, user experience
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with executive teams, marketing, and salesWorks closely with development teams, designers, and users
Common UsageSetting strategic direction for productsManaging day-to-day product delivery and improvements

Remote Product Strategy focuses on shaping the overall vision and long-term goals of a product, while Remote Product Management handles the execution, development, and lifecycle of the product. Both roles are essential but differ in scope and daily responsibilities, with strategy emphasizing planning and management emphasizing implementation.

What is a Remote Product Strategist?

A Remote Product Strategist is a professional who develops and guides the direction, vision, and planning of a product or product line while working from a remote location. They analyze market trends, customer needs, and business goals to create strategies that maximize product success and growth. Working remotely, they collaborate virtually with cross-functional teams such as design, engineering, and marketing to ensure the product meets market demands and business objectives. Their role often involves setting priorities, defining features, and measuring outcomes to continuously improve the product.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Product Strategist,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Product Strategist, you need strong analytical skills, market research expertise, and a solid understanding of product lifecycle management, often supported by a deg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with tools like Jira, Trello, Aha!, and data analytics platforms, as well as certifications such as Pragmatic Institute or Product Management certifications, is typical. Excellent communication, collaboration,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for coordinating with distributed teams and stakeholders. These competencies ensure you can effectively shape product direction, align remote teams, and drive business growth in a virtual environment.

How do remote product strategy professionals typically collaborate with cross-functional teams to drive product success?

Remote product strategy professionals often work closely with teams such as engineering, design, marketing, and sales through virtual meetings, shared documentation, and project management tools. They facilitate alignment by organizing regular check-ins, setting clear objectives, and ensuring transparent communication across time zones. Leveraging collaboration platforms, they gather feedback, prioritize features, and track progress to ensure that product goals are met efficiently. Building strong relationships and fostering a culture of open dialogue are key to overcoming the challenges that come with remote collaboration.
